    I cant think of two fighters in history that possess these type of styles which are heavily based on defense, that have or would offset the other so one sidedly like you suggest. The fights you mentioned had one fighter (Foreman) far bigger and stronger, and one with a height and reach (Jones) advantage, and all being more offensive styled fighters.
    Whitaker is shorter has less of a reach and would find it harder to reach Floyd who uses his feet and reach very well by almost boxing off the backfoot. Its an interesting and puzzling style matchup realistically, which I can only see one fighter having an advantage by being able to dicate the fight, Whitaker keeing it at close range, or Mayweather at distance.
